MONNOYER Jean-Baptiste — Tiges d’oeillet, de rose et de grenadier (Carnation, rose and pomegranate stems)

Jean-Baptiste Monnoyer

Lille 1635 – Londres 1699

Tiges d’oeillet, de rose et de grenadier (Carnation, rose and pomegranate stems)

Plate from the suite of eight subjects entitled Vases diaphanes
Original etching
285 × 215 mm, thread margins
Fine impression of the second state (of 3), with Poilly’s address and before the removal of the privilege, three tiny wormholes in the subject in the middle of the left edge, tiny tear in the lower left corner, tiny brown spot at the extreme right of the subject
Watermark: illegible
Provenance: L. K. Burket (Lugt 3389)
Reference: Robert-Dumesnil III 8 ii/iii
